First Messenger
Chemical signal, such as a peptide hormone, that binds to a plasma membrane receptor protein and alters the metabolism of a cell because a second messenger is activated.
Second Messenger
Chemical signal, such as cyclic AMP, that causes the cell to respond to the first messenger—a hormone bound to a plasma membrane receptor protein.
Peptide Hormone
Type of hormone that is a protein, a peptide, a glycoprotein, or is derived from an amino acid.
Hypothalamus
A region of the brain that controls a variety of functions including temperature regulation, hunger, and thirst, as well as hormones.
